Tulip, the leader in frontline operations, is helping companies around the world equip their workforce with connected apps, leading to higher quality work, improved efficiency, and end-to-end traceability across operations. Companies of all sizes and across industries have implemented composable solutions with Tulip’s cloud-native, no-code platform to solve some of the most pressing challenges in operations: error-proofing processes and boosting productivity, capturing and analyzing real-time data, and continuous improvement.

A spinoff out of MIT, Tulip is headquartered in Somerville, MA, with offices in Germany and Hungary. Focused on composable, human-centric solutions for industrial environments, Tulip is disrupting the MES category and has been recognized as a World Economic Forum Global Innovator.

The Digital Advisors are the first line of contact with essentially all prospects.  We are a pipeline generating machine and spend our days finding and continuously engaging the right prospects. We cold call, send value based emails and send Linkedin messages.  Anything we can do to portray the value of Tulip and why someone should be interested - falls on us!

Key Responsibilities:

  • Lead Generation: Proactively identify and qualify new sales opportunities through inbound lead follow-up and outbound cold calls, emails, and social media interactions.
  • Market Research: Conduct thorough market research to identify key industries, companies, and stakeholders that would benefit from Tulip’s solutions.
  • Relationship Building: Build and maintain relationships with potential customers, understanding their needs and how Tulip can address their challenges.
  • Product Knowledge: Develop a deep understanding of Tulip’s platform and solutions to effectively communicate value propositions to prospects.
  • CRM Management: Maintain accurate and up-to-date information in the CRM system, ensuring all interactions and follow-ups are documented.
  • Collaboration: Work closely with the marketing and sales teams to align on messaging, strategies, and campaigns.
  • Performance Metrics: Meet or exceed key performance indicators (KPIs) such as qualified leads generated, calls made, and appointments scheduled.
  • Continuous Improvement: Stay up-to-date with industry trends and best practices in sales development to continuously improve skills and strategies.
